In the heart of China’s Hubei province, a chance discovery by Shanghai-based designer Guo Qingshan during a visit to his hometown of Yichang has become a cultural phenomenon. Guo’s vacation photo of a mountain resembling a dog’s head, captioned "Puppy Mountain," not only captivated the nation but also transformed a lesser-known location into a bustling tourist destination. Guo’s journey began with a hike in late January near the Yangtze River, where he stumbled upon a mountain that eerily looked like a dog’s head. Reflecting on his discovery, Guo expressed the magic of the moment, describing the mountain as a protective sentinel over the river. His excitement was palpable as he saw the mountain’s posture, reminiscent of a dog drinking water or watching fish. A Viral Sensation: How Puppy Mountain Captured Hearts Online
Guo’s post on Xiaohongshu (RedNote) sparked an unprecedented reaction, garnering 120,000 likes in just 10 days. The hashtag #Puppy Mountain trended on Weibo, amassing millions of views. The online community was abuzz with dog owners comparing their pets to the mountain and travelers sharing their visits. Visitors and Their Encounters: A Community United by Curiosity
The viral sensation translated into real-world engagement as people flocked to Yichang to witness Puppy Mountain. Visitors like Yang Yang and her poodle Yang Keyi embarked on journeys to see the site, finding joy in the experience. Yang reflected on how the mountain resonated with her love for traveling with her dog, exemplifying how shared experiences can create a sense of community.
